Tom Clancy's Ghost Recon Breakpoint is protected by and EasyAntiCheat (EAC) .
Unlike traditional single-player titles, Ghost Recon Breakpoint was built from the ground up as a primarily online, cooperative experience. Because of this design choice, Ubisoft implemented two major layers of protection that kept the game out of the hands of the piracy scene for a prolonged period:
